This B&B is in a wonderful old house in the Garden District but, even better, you'll feel like you're visiting in the home of an old friend. Joe and his wife were most welcoming and went out of their way to guide us to the things we wanted to see and do in New Orleans. Joe booked reservations for our meals, including the best known spots as well as some "secret" treasures, all of which were exceptional.
Location is great, within walking distance of some great restaurants and bars, plus Magazine Street, with tons of shopping, is close by.
Our room was spacious and well appointed. We particularly enjoyed the sitting area with sofa so our friends could join us for a nightcap and a "recap" of the day's activities. Another plus from a guy with back problems: our bed had one of the best hotel mattresses I've ever slept on.
From a knowledgeable innkeeper to great rooms, a cozy front porch with rockers and the unique "snack tower" (you'll have to experience it to believe it), this is a great spot for newcomers or experienced New Orleans travellers. We'll definitely be back.
